SafeIP Evaluation License Program
Flexible Evaluation Programs for DO-254 Certifiable FPGA IP
LogiCircuit offers multiple SafeIP evaluation options designed to help aerospace and defense organizations assess certifiable FPGA IP solutions before full deployment. These programs provide engineering teams with the opportunity to evaluate FPGA architecture compatibility, certification strategies, verification considerations, and reusable certification support materials while reducing technical and program risk.
Each evaluation program includes selected watermarked sample certification artifacts intended to support technical and certification assessment activities.
30-Day Free Evaluation License
Evaluate Up to 5 SafeIP Cores
The 30-Day Free Evaluation License Program is designed for organizations beginning early technical exploration of DO-254 certifiable FPGA IP solutions.
Includes:
- Evaluation access for up to 5 SafeIP cores
- Selected watermarked sample certification artifacts
- Architecture and capability review
- Initial certification compatibility assessment
- Technical discussions with LogiCircuit engineering
Intended For:
- Early-stage program evaluations
- FPGA architecture exploration
- Initial certification planning
- Internal technical assessments
- Preliminary integration analysis
This program helps organizations gain early insight into certifiable FPGA IP solutions without requiring immediate procurement commitment.

Unique AMD/Xilinx FPGA Certification Support
LogiCircuit maintains a unique working relationship with AMD that provides access to encrypted and unencrypted source code for selected AMD/Xilinx FPGA IP used in airborne certification programs.
This capability supports:
- enhanced verification visibility
- full code coverage analysis
- stronger traceability
- deeper implementation review
- improved certification confidence for complex FPGA IP integration
AMD recognizes LogiCircuit as a specialized solution provider supporting certification of COTS FPGA IP for DO-254 airborne electronic hardware programs.
This capability is especially valuable for:
- DAL A FPGA systems
- high-complexity airborne architectures
- reusable certification strategies
- advanced AMD/Xilinx FPGA-based avionics systems
